To reset a dead PS5 controller, locate the small reset button on the back of the controller near the L2 button. Use a small tool, such as a paperclip, to press and hold the reset button for about five seconds. Afterward, connect the controller to the PS5 console using a USB cable and press the PS button. Your controller should now be reset and ready to use.

  1. What should I do if my PS5 controller won't connect? If your PS5 controller won't connect, try resetting the controller, ensuring it's charged, or reconnecting via USB.
  2. How can I tell if my PS5 controller is charged? You can check the battery level of your PS5 controller by looking at the lights on the front or via the console’s settings.
